Sun‐Jin Han is a scholar working on Civil and Structural Engineering, Building and Construction and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Sun‐Jin Han has authored 64 papers receiving a total of 700 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 55 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ering, 51 papers in Building and Construction and 6 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Sun‐Jin Han's work include Structural Behavior of Reinforced Concrete (48 papers), Structural Load-Bearing Analysis (30 papers) and Concrete Corrosion and Durability (20 papers). Sun‐Jin Han is often cited by papers focused on Structural Behavior of Reinforced Concrete (48 papers), Structural Load-Bearing Analysis (30 papers) and Concrete Corrosion and Durability (20 papers). Sun‐Jin Han coll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, Kazakhstan and Japan. Sun‐Jin Han's co-authors include Kang Su Kim, Deuck Hang Lee, Seung‐Ho Choi, James M. LaFave, Hyunjin Ju, Dichuan Zhang, Paulo J.M. Monteiro, Young‐Hun Oh, Jong Kim and Seong Yi and has published in prestigious journals such as Construction and Building Materials, Sustainability and Composite Structures.
